Q:   Who can apply for BSc at Nehru Arts and Science College?
A: 

Nehru Arts and Science College admits students to its BSc courses based on merit in Class 12. In order to be eligible to apply, a candidate must have passed Class 12 and obtained a HSC certificate from a recognised board. Following is the list of boards recognised by the NASC for BSc admissions:

  • Higher Secondary Certificate course (Class 12), conducted by the Government of Tamil Nadu
  • Indian School Certificate course, conducted by ICSE
  • Delhi Senior School Certificate course, conducted by CBSC
  • All India Senior School Certificate course, conducted by CBSC

Students who have passed Class 12 from boards other than Tamil Nadu’s require to present and verify their migration certificate at the day of interview.

Q:   Does IIHM Delhi offers B.Sc course?
A: 

Yes, IIHM Delhi offers BSc courses. Additionally, the institute provides BSc courses in three specialisations. It offers one BSc (Hons) course and two BSc courses. The duration of these courses is three-years. Admission to the programmes is entrance-based (IIHM ECHAT). Mentioned below are the course specialisations:

  • BSc (Hons) in International Hospitality Management
  • BSc in International Hospitality and Tourism Administration
  • BSc in Hospitality Administration
Q:   Is YCMOU degree valid for government jobs?
A: 

YCMOU's degree and post-graduate degree courses are duly recognised and approved by the ‘University Grant Commission (UGC)’. Hence, these courses are equivalent to the respective programmes offered by any other statutory university in India, for the purpose of employment. So, yes Yashwantrao Chavan Maharashtra Open University degree is valid for both private and government jobs.

Q:   What is the cost of BSc at PSG College?
A: 

The overall cost of BSc at PSG College of Arts and Science is INR 21,000 to INR 1.3 lakh. The BSc fee might include multiple component which must paid at the time of admission. Adittionally, candidates are required to pay application fees of INR 50 for each category (Aided / SF) of UG separately. 

BSc admission is based on merit rank list prepared for Arts & Science streams (as per the subjects studied in 12th standard). If two applicants have obtained the same cut-off marks, then preference will be given to first come first serve applicant (i.e. for applicant who register their application first).

Q:   Which is the top course of Institute of Hotel Management Goa?
A: 

The Institute of Hotel Management Catering Technology & Applied Nutrition in Goa offers a highly regarded B.Sc. in Hospitality and Hotel Administration, a 3-year undergraduate programme jointly provided by the National Council for Hotel Management and the Indira Gandhi National Open University. Recognized in the hospitality sector, the curriculum is meticulously designed to offer students a comprehensive understanding of the industry. Consequently, the B.Sc. in Hospitality and Hotel Administration is considered the top course offered by the Institute of Hotel Management, Catering Technology & Applied Nutrition in Goa.

Q:   What is the eligibility criteria for the BSc course at CGU?
A: 

To gain admission to the BSc programme, applicants should have finished Class 12 in Science with Physics, Chemistry, Mathematics, or Biology as a compulsory subject from a recognised Board or University with at least 60% aggregate. Admission to the BSc course is determined through performance in the CGET entrance exam. Those interested in applying can visit the official website to apply online.

Q:   Which college provides more seats for B.Sc. among Karunya Institute of Technology and Sciences and MCC - Madras Christian College?
A: 
The total seats offered for B.Sc. at Karunya Institute of Technology and Sciences and MCC - Madras Christian College are 180 and 50, respectively. While Karunya Institute of Technology and Sciences offers this course in 3 specialisations, MCC - Madras Christian College offers the same in 8 specialisations. Hence, there are higher chances of getting a seat at Karunya Institute of Technology and Sciences due to higher seats.
